Please join us on this date when the library will be having a reception for Ms. Alice Rabino, whose photographs will be on display in our 2nd Floor Art Gallery from September 5-November 8. On this date, we will enjoy light refreshments and everyone is invited to attend and meet this very creative and talented individual.

Alice's photography exhibit is a part of the Louisville Photo Biennial, which has grown to encompass more than 50 photographic exhibits throughout Kentuckiana. It is held in Cincinnati on even years and Kentuckiana on odd years. Please note that even though the official dates for the Louisville Photo Biennial this year are Friday, September 5-Sunday, November 9, the library is always closed on Sunday; that is why the last day for Alice's exhibit will be Saturday, November 8. 

A skilled and innovative photographer who traces her creative roots back to her childhood in New York, Alice eventually found her way to Kentuckiana and she naturally fell in love with Jeffersonville's beauty and charm.

Alice (aka Ali Rabin) now focuses her camera lens on preserving the region's historical essence, with special attention to the bridges. As you can see, her work showcases the character of her adopted hometown.
